Introduction

Functional vegetarian products are becoming increasingly popular among consumers looking for plant-based alternatives that offer fortified vitamins and minerals. These products are designed to provide essential nutrients that are commonly found in animal-based foods, making them a convenient option for vegetarians and vegans. In this report, we will explore the benefits of functional vegetarian products, the companies leading the way in this industry, and the financial data driving their success.

The Rise of Functional Vegetarian Products

Consumer Demand for Healthier Alternatives

With growing concerns about health and sustainability, many consumers are turning to vegetarian diets as a way to improve their overall well-being. Functional vegetarian products offer a convenient way to meet nutritional needs without compromising on taste or quality. These products are fortified with vitamins and minerals that are essential for a balanced diet, making them an attractive option for health-conscious individuals.

Sustainability and Environmental Impact

In addition to health benefits, functional vegetarian products also appeal to consumers who are concerned about the environmental impact of animal agriculture. By choosing plant-based alternatives, consumers can reduce their carbon footprint and contribute to a more sustainable food system. This aligns with the growing trend towards eco-friendly and ethical consumption, driving the demand for functional vegetarian products.

Leading Companies in the Functional Vegetarian Products Industry

Beyond Meat

One of the most well-known companies in the functional vegetarian products industry is Beyond Meat. Founded in 2009, Beyond Meat offers a range of plant-based meat alternatives that are fortified with vitamins and minerals. The company has seen rapid growth in recent years, with revenues reaching $406.8 million in 2020, a 37% increase from the previous year. Beyond Meat’s innovative products and strong brand presence have helped establish them as a leader in the plant-based food industry.

Impossible Foods

Another key player in the functional vegetarian products industry is Impossible Foods. Founded in 2011, Impossible Foods is known for its plant-based burger patties that closely mimic the taste and texture of real meat. The company has experienced significant growth, with revenues of $94 million in 2020, a 78% increase from the previous year. Impossible Foods’ commitment to sustainability and innovation has resonated with consumers, driving their success in the market.

Financial Data and Industry Insights

Growth Trends in the Functional Vegetarian Products Market

The functional vegetarian products market is expected to continue growing at a rapid pace in the coming years. According to a report by Grand View Research, the global plant-based meat market is projected to reach $8.3 billion by 2025, with a compound annual growth rate of 14.8%. This growth is driven by increasing consumer awareness of health and environmental issues, as well as the development of innovative plant-based products by industry leaders.

Investment Opportunities in the Functional Vegetarian Products Industry

As the demand for functional vegetarian products continues to rise, there are significant investment opportunities in this industry. Beyond Meat and Impossible Foods have attracted attention from investors seeking to capitalize on the growing plant-based food market. In addition to established companies, there is also a growing number of startups and emerging brands entering the functional vegetarian products space, presenting new opportunities for investors looking to diversify their portfolios.
